Cous cous recipe

6 replies

Newtrix · 01/06/2023 10:17

I recently made a cous cous dish for the first time, always had in my head I hated it but it was delicious. I made it with pesto, halloumi and courgettes.

Anyone have any tasty recipes they could share, there's thousands on Google so don't even know where to begin.

ditalini · 01/06/2023 10:19

It's lovely with roast veg and a harissa dressing.

I also like it as a cold salad with oil and lemon as the dressing and feta, mint, cucumber, olives.

Silky12 · 01/06/2023 10:32

I do it with toasted pine nuts, dates, zest and juice of a lemon, a glug of olive oil and then chopped mint scattered through just before serving.

Xrays · 01/06/2023 11:09

We mix it with tomato purée and veg stock (make it sloppier than usual) and then stuff it in pre boiled red peppers (boil for 5 mins just to soften) and then roast them in the oven with cheese on top. Lovely!
